La Machine, an Ottawa 2017 Signature Event, will take place across downtown Ottawa this weekend, from July 27 to 30. To accommodate La Machine’s giant mechanical creatures and tens of thousands of spectators, this event will involve significant and rolling traffic impacts for motorists, and intermittent disruptions for cyclists. The full list of closures is available on ottawa.ca.

The road closures will impact on-street parking in the downtown area. Temporary special event signage will be in place to inform motorists where and when stopping and parking will be prohibited. Pay & Display meters will also be covered to indicate that parking is prohibited. Signage will indicate when a tow-away zone is in effect.

By-law and Regulatory Services will issue tickets and tow vehicles that are parked in a tow-away zone. The penalty for parking in these spaces is $120.00. Owners of vehicles that are towed are also liable for impound and storage fees.

Enforcement is needed to create safe pedestrian zones for residents and visitors to enjoy the four-day street performance.

A full list of areas where stopping/parking will be prohibited is available on ottawa.ca.

City parking lots will be available but are expected to fill-up quickly. Parking at City Hall is only $2 on weekends and evenings after 6 p.m. Visit ottawa.ca for more information about parking in the area.
